ducati_paul wrote:......The DRZ400 and KLX400 share a lot of components! what's the go there?......
Basically the same bike mate. This model was made during a brief wedding a few years ago, between Kawasaki & Suzuki for a selected number of off-road models.........not sure if they did any road stuff during this period ?

So even though your bike is not 'technically' a Kawasaki..........all it would take is to change the plastics......and instant KLX400 !! :lol:
